语句不能更新了?请教..下面的SQL语句有没有错误?

来源:百度知道 编辑:UC知道 时间:2024/06/14 16:21:49
<!--#include file="conn.asp"-->
set rsT=server.CreateObject("ADODB.RecordSet")

uSubmitSql="update student set tt=1 where id="&Session("id")&" "

set rsT=conn.Execute(uSubmitSql)

有错误
如果你想直接更新,就不用set rs了

(不知道你的conn里有什么!,假设有Strconn包括了你的数据库的Driver和DBQ)
Set conn=Server.CreateObject("ADODB.Connection")
conn.Open Strconn
uSubmitSql="update student set tt=1 where id="&Session("id")&" "

conn.Execute(uSubmitSql)

conn.close
set conn=nothing

语句没有什么语法错误,在执行之前,用Response.write 看一下 uSubmitSql的内容是什么,直接复制这个内容到ACCESS的查询里执行一下看看是否正确。